Panama MOF Proposes Amnesty for Taxpayers

Oct. 15, 2024, 5:00 AM UTC

The Panamanian Ministry of Economy and Finance Oct. 9 presented a bill to the Cabinet Council to grant an amnesty period for taxpayers.
